Q: How did you get into watch collecting?

I bought the first Apple Watch in stainless steel with the link bracelet and hated it. I sold it for a huge loss and bought my first mechanical watch - a Hamilton Khaki Field Auto. It’s been a serious hobby since then and I’ve purchased a wide range of watches since then and figured out what I really like (modern watches with vintage vibes and high legibility at a glance).

Q: What was the first watch you ever owned?

First watch ever was probably a fossil watch in the 1990’s with an ice blue dial. Wore it for years. First mechanical watch was the Hamilton Khaki Field Auto. Still own it and wear it

Q: What is one piece of advice you have for someone just getting into watches?

Take it slow. Appreciate watches from afar. Try on a watch or make sure there’s a killer return policy before buying if possible. Buy what you like. Outside of places like this (and watch thieves), people won’t notice your watch
